KM | Danvers, MA (N. Boston)
Casual Dining Restaurant seeking an experienced and dedicated Culinary Manager | Kitchen Manager to lead a scratch kitchen. As the Culinary Manager, you will play a crucial role in ensuring efficient kitchen operations, maintaining food quality and safety, and delivering a positive dining experience to our guests.
Responsibilities:
- Kitchen Operations : Oversee all aspects of kitchen operations, including food preparation, cooking, plating, and cleanliness. Ensure that all dishes meet quality standards, are served in a timely manner, and adhere to recipes and portion sizes.
- Team Leadership : Lead and motivate a team of kitchen staff, including chefs, cooks, and prep personnel. Foster a positive work environment, promote teamwork, and provide ongoing training and development to enhance skills and knowledge.
- Food Quality and Safety : Maintain high standards of food quality, consistency, and presentation. Implement and enforce strict adherence to food safety and sanitation regulations. Conduct regular inspections and implement corrective actions to ensure compliance.
- Inventory and Cost Control : Manage food inventory levels, minimize waste, and implement effective portion control practices. Collaborate with management to develop and monitor budgets, control costs, and optimize overall kitchen efficiency.
- Staff Training and Development : Train and develop kitchen staff on proper cooking techniques, plating presentations, and adherence to recipes and standards. Foster a culture of continuous learning and improvement.
- Health and Safety Compliance : Ensure compliance with health and safety regulations, including food handling, sanitation, and workplace safety procedures. Maintain accurate and up-to-date records and documentation.

Qualifications:
- Minimum 3 years experience as a Chef/Culinary Manager/Kitchen Manager in a full-service restaurant
- Strong culinary skills and a solid understanding of kitchen operations.
- Excellent leadership and team management abilities.
- In-depth knowledge of food safety and sanitation regulations.
- Ability to work in a fast-paced environment and handle pressure.
- Strong organizational and time management skills.
- Proficiency in inventory management and cost control practices.
- Flexibility to work evenings, weekends, and holidays as required.
